The company has price-to-book ratio of 0.59. Typically companies with comparable Price to Book (P/B) are able to outperform the market in the long run. Select Sands Corp recorded a loss per share of 0.01. The entity had not issued any dividends in recent years. The firm had 1:10 split on the 22nd of October 2010. Select Sands Corp., together with its subsidiaries, engages in quarrying and producing silica sand. Select Sands Corp. was incorporated in 2006 and is based in Vancouver, Canada. SELECT SANDS operates under Other Industrial Metals Mining classification in the United States and is traded on OTC Exchange.The quote for Select Sands Corp is published daily by the National Quotation Bureau and the company does not need to meet minimum requirements or file with the SEC. Select Market Capitalization
The company currently falls under 'Nano-Cap' category with a current market capitalization of 3.77 M. Market capitalization usually refers to the total value of a company's stock within the entire market. To calculate Select Sands's market, we take the total number of its shares issued and multiply it by Select Sands's current market price.
